SSC CGL Tier II 2024: Provisional Answer Key Challenge Closes Today; Follow These Steps To Raise Objections
The Staff Selection Commission ( SSC) is set to close the objection window for the SSC Combined Graduate Level (CGL) Tier II Answer Key 2024 today, January 24, at 6 PM, according to a Times Now report. Candidates who wish to challenge any responses in the provisional answer key must do so via the official website, ssc.gov.in, before the deadline.
The provisional answer key and response sheets for SSC CGL Tier II 2024 were released on January 21. Candidates are encouraged to download and save a copy of their response sheets, as these will no longer be accessible after the objection window closes.

SSC CGL Tier II 2024: Steps To Raise Objections
Candidates can follow the steps below to raise objections:
1. Visit the official SSC website at ssc.gov.in.
2. Click on the SSC CGL Tier II Answer Key 2024 link available on the homepage.
3. On the redirected page, click on the objection window link.
4. Enter your login credentials to access the answer key.
5. Review the answer key and raise objections, if any, against specific questions.
6. Submit the objections and pay the required fee of Rs 100 per question.
7. Save the confirmation page and take a printout for future reference.
SSC CGL Tier II 2024: Details For Candidates
1. The objections raised will be carefully reviewed by the SSC before the release of the final answer key.
2. Candidates should ensure their challenges are well-supported with valid reasoning or evidence, as frivolous objections may be disregarded.
3. A fee of Rs 100 per question is applicable for each objection submitted.
